CHEROKEE, KS — ...The National Weather Service in Springfield MO has issued a Flood Warning for the following rivers in Kansas...
Spring River above Baxter Springs affecting Cherokee County.
For the Spring River...including Baxter Springs...Minor flooding is forecast.
* WHAT...Minor flooding is forecast.
* WHERE...Spring River above Baxter Springs.
* WHEN...From Friday morning to Sunday morning.
* IMPACTS...At 20.0 feet, Water level reaches the bottom of Rainbow Bridge Crossing.
